A limited-edition beer has been brewed to commemorate Yorkshire's first female MP.
The drink celebrates the legacy of miner's daughter, Alice Bacon, who was elected in Leeds in 1945 and went on to become a high-profile minister in the 1960s.
Made by a brewery in Wakefield, the special beer will be on tap in the Strangers Bar in Westminster for the next week.
